Well, it's pouring here in NY, supposedly the biggest storm in 10 years, flooding, high winds etc....well, Rylee is not having it, and I know he has to go potty, but as soon as I open the door and try to bring him out, he sees the rain and backs up and starts shaking!! I take his leash off, and he runs back to bed, where he is still!! He's also not sure about the umbrella, since I have to walk him on a leash here I use the umbrella to try and keep the rain off of him, but he doesnt get it! Ahhhhhhhhh, i hate this, I really want to leave and get to the gym, but i want him to go out first!! I dont want to come home to a mess, he hasnt had an accident in the house in the short 3 weeks that I have had him. I know he can hold it, but I dont want to chance it, I would just like him to cooperate!!
